History
The first residents of Emek Refaim were German Templers, who settled there in the 19th century. Biblical inscriptions in German Fraktur script can still be seen on the lintels of some of the homes. As enemy aliens, the Templers were interned and later deported by the British during World War II. They built one and two storey houses similar in appearance to the homes they left in Württemberg.
